Saviors follows Green Day's 2020 album Father Of All Motherf***ers, and showcases 15 new songs, including previously-released tracks like "The American Dream Is Killing Me," "Look Me, No Brains!," "Dilemma" and their latest, "One Eyed Bastard."

In a statement on social media, Green Day explained of their upcoming album, "Saviors is an invitation into Green Day’s brain, their collective spirit as a band, and an understanding of friendship, culture and legacy of the last 30 plus years. It's raw and emotional. Funny and disturbing. It’s a laugh at the pain, weep in the happiness kind of record. Honesty and vulnerability. What is Saviors about, you ask? Power pop, punk, rock, indie triumph. disease, war, inequality, influencers, yoga retreats, alt right, dating apps, masks, MENTAL HEALTH, climate change, oligarchs, social media division, free weed, fentanyl, fragility...."

Following the release of Saviors, Green Day will head out on the road this summer in support of their album on the "The Saviors Tour," which also celebrates the 30th anniversary of Dookie and the 20th anniversary of American Idiot. The tour kicks off on July 29th in Washington, DC, and takes the band across the country stopping in cities including New York, Boston, Philadelphia, Chicago, Atlanta, Detroit, Nashville, Los Angeles, Phoenix and more, before wrapping up in North America on September 28th in San Diego. The Smashing Pumpkins, Rancid and The Linda Lindas will be joining Green Day on their summer tour, before the head over to the UK and Europe.
